The 640-hp V10, the curvy fenders, heck, even the carbon treatments—there are enough spotlight features on the 2013 SRT Viper to outfit two or three sports cars of lesser pedigree. While the potent engine and the striking design are clearly the signature elements of SRT's macho machine, there are a few subtle design cues lurking inside for sharp-eyed enthusiasts. Let's call them Easter eggs, and they're intricate yet intriguing.

The Porsche 918 Spyder arrives at Pebble Beach The Porsche 918 Spyder has been on its way for quite some time, and we’ve seen it in umpteen guises from 918 Concept to 918 in disguise to 918 in Martini colours. And now we get the real deal – the production version of the 918 Spyder. But rather than a fanfare and a gazillion photos, Porsche has simply posted a single photo on Twitter to announce that the production 918 is at Montery Motor Week.

THERE will be more than 10 times the number of electric car charging points as petrol stations by 2020 – and that’s just one of the planned networks. According to POD Point CEO Erik Fairbairn, the conditions are beginning to emerge to allow electric and plug-in hybrid cars to flourish, leading to an explosion in charge point installations in the coming years that could top 100,000 just in POD Point’s own infrastructure. There are currently fewer than 9,000 petrol stations on British roads.
